共用方式為


IMbnSms::SetSmsConfiguration 方法 (mbnapi.h)

重要

從 Windows 10 1803 版開始,本節所述的 Win32 API 會由 Windows.Networking.Connectivity 命名空間中的 Windows 執行階段 API 取代。

匯報 裝置的SMS設定。

語法

HRESULT SetSmsConfiguration(
  [in]  IMbnSmsConfiguration *smsConfiguration,
  [out] ULONG                *requestID
);

參數

[in] smsConfiguration

IMbnSmsConfiguration 介面,代表用來更新裝置的新 SMS 組態。

[out] requestID

行動寬頻服務發出之要求標識碼的指標,用來識別此要求。

傳回值

這個方法可以傳回下列其中一個值。

傳回碼 描述
S_OK
已成功完成命令。
HRESULT_FROM_WIN32 (ERROR_SERVICE_NOT_ACTIVE)
行動寬頻服務未在系統上執行。
E_HANDLE
介面無效,很可能是因為裝置已從系統中移除。
HRESULT_FROM_WIN32 (ERROR_NOT_FOUND)
介面無效。 很可能已從系統移除行動寬頻裝置。

備註

應用程式可以使用 SetSmsConfiguration 來修改裝置中的預設 SMS 服務中心位址。

應用程式應該執行下列步驟來設定裝置的SMS組態。

  1. 呼叫 GetSmsConfiguration 以取得 IMbnSmsConfiguration介面
  2. 使用反映組態所需變更的新值,修改從步驟 1 取得的 IMbnSmsConfiguration 介面。
  3. 將修改過的 IMbnSmsConfiguration 傳遞至 SetSmsConfiguration
這是會立即傳回的異步操作。 如果方法傳回時沒有錯誤,則行動寬頻服務會呼叫IMbnSmsEvents 介面的 OnSetSmsConfigurationComplete 方法。

規格需求

需求
最低支援的用戶端 Windows 7 [僅限傳統型應用程式]
最低支援的伺服器 都不支援
目標平台 Windows
標頭 mbnapi.h

另請參閱

IMbnSms

IMbnSmsConfiguration